Transaction 2e3dacfc0f6bbd82c393d167df85546df48feebd766dd7c8a3d5066250f1fc9e

1 Input
2 Outputs
  • 2e3dacfc0f6bbd82c393d167df85546df48feebd766dd7c8a3d5066250f1fc9e:0
  • value  5922891
    address  3Mp2s7edDfS2YbESsonjfYhLoZYaEh5YV2
  • 2e3dacfc0f6bbd82c393d167df85546df48feebd766dd7c8a3d5066250f1fc9e:1
  • value  300528
    address  33EiMbFoQcxQNs3ZRyBb2UsbzSgzzUUQ69